Is it possible to have two TLP Markings at the document level: one marking as "Highest-Most-Restrictive" one marking as "Default" (that can be over-written by the level 2 markings) This is how we do this in the community I've been working with. This allows the concept of a "cover sheet" that contains ...

idea: do something similar to a PDF digital signature and fillable form fields (which are not counted in document integrity hash calculations) - i.e. put the markings outside the content when you hash.
